/**
* Detect if text contains primarily RTL (right-to-left) characters
* Checks for Arabic, Hebrew, Persian, Urdu, and other RTL scripts
* Returns true if the majority of non-whitespace characters are RTL
*/
export const detectRTL = (text: string): boolean => {
if (!text || text.length === 0) return false;
// RTL character ranges
// Arabic: U+0600U+06FF
// Arabic Supplement: U+0750U+077F
// Arabic Extended-A: U+08A0U+08FF
// Arabic Presentation Forms-A: U+FB50U+FDFF
// Arabic Presentation Forms-B: U+FE70U+FEFF
// Hebrew: U+0590U+05FF
// Persian/Urdu use Arabic script (no separate range)
const rtlRegex = /[\u0590-\u05FF\u0600-\u06FF\u0750-\u077F\u08A0-\u08FF\uFB50-\uFDFF\uFE70-\uFEFF]/;
// Remove whitespace and count characters
const nonWhitespace = text.replace(/\s/g, '');
if (nonWhitespace.length === 0) return false;
const rtlCount = (nonWhitespace.match(rtlRegex) || []).length;
// Consider RTL if at least 30% of non-whitespace characters are RTL
// This handles mixed-language subtitles (e.g., Arabic with English numbers)
return rtlCount / nonWhitespace.length >= 0.3;
};
